Re: RS6 C6 H&R Anti Roll (Sway) Bar & H&R 30mm Springs
These arent a direct fit and do require a bit of extra work to fit. You need a spacer on the front arb as its 20mm too narrow and need to grind the casting it bolts into. On the rear you need to spacer the whole bar 6mm backwards if your car is lowered or it rubs on the driveshafts Do you have any ...
